如何使用Code Review工具進(jìn)行代碼審查
codereview代碼評(píng)審網(wǎng)絡(luò)釋義專業(yè)釋義英英釋義代碼審查中文:代碼審查;英語:Codereview;日語:コードレビュー;法語:revuedecode;韓語:????;基于500個(gè)網(wǎng)頁-相關(guān)網(wǎng)頁代碼審查代碼評(píng)審代碼復(fù)審短語codereadingreview代碼評(píng)審;代碼會(huì)審;碼審查viral-profit-code-review網(wǎng)站
如何用svn hook來實(shí)現(xiàn)強(qiáng)制代碼評(píng)審
展開全部要用SVN服務(wù)器端的鉤子來實(shí)現(xiàn)code review,這個(gè)比較難操作,鉤子會(huì)寫的非常復(fù)雜,要通過鉤子識(shí)別出此次commit上傳了哪些文件,然后才能調(diào)用代碼靜態(tài)檢查工具。建議改成在客戶端強(qiáng)制code review,比如TortoiseSVN可以在客戶端定制一個(gè)類似鉤子的腳本,通過腳本在commit之前對(duì)代碼進(jìn)行檢查,或者要求在commit時(shí)必須在log中粘貼代碼檢查通過時(shí)自動(dòng)生成的文本來證明。

代碼走查的代碼走查與代碼審查
代碼走查(code walkthrough)和代碼審查(code inspection)是兩種不同的代碼評(píng)審方法,代碼審查是一種正式的評(píng)審活動(dòng),而代碼走查的討論過程是非正式的。最近對(duì)項(xiàng)目組進(jìn)行代碼評(píng)審,發(fā)覺需要對(duì)代碼評(píng)審中找到的問題進(jìn)行一下分類,大概可以分成以下幾類問題:1. Comment注釋沒寫,或者格式不對(duì),或者毫無意義2. Coding Standard沒遵守代碼規(guī)范3. Existing Wheel重復(fù)現(xiàn)成的代碼,或者是開源項(xiàng)目,或者公司已有代碼4. Better practiceJava或者開源項(xiàng)目,有更好的寫法5. Performance bottle and Improvement性能瓶頸和提高6. Code Logic Error代碼邏輯錯(cuò)誤7. Business Logic Error業(yè)務(wù)邏輯錯(cuò)誤代碼審查列出問題的類型,并有解決情況報(bào)告
阿里云code 怎么使用
用crp.aliyun.com可以配置監(jiān)聽阿里云code的代碼庫,然后配置部署,關(guān)聯(lián)服務(wù)器??梢酝蠁柎鹨傻耐瑢W(xué)。
當(dāng)前市面上的代碼審計(jì)工具哪個(gè)比較好?
好不好,把這些產(chǎn)品都試用一下, 好壞就出來了, 很多工具掃描效果是是與你的期望有很大差異的, 目前主流的工具都可以提供網(wǎng)上體驗(yàn)的。比如Fortify、源傘科技Pinpoint、端瑪DMSCA、codepecke。。。等
代碼走查是什么?代碼審查是什么?
代碼審查是由若干程序員和測(cè)試員組成一個(gè)審查小組,通過閱讀、討論和爭議,對(duì)程序進(jìn)行靜態(tài)分析的過程。代碼審查分兩步。第一步,小組負(fù)責(zé)人提前把設(shè)計(jì)規(guī)格說明書、控制流程圖、程序文本及有關(guān)要求、規(guī)范等分發(fā)給小組成員,作為審查的依據(jù)。小組成員在充分閱讀這些材料后,進(jìn)入審查的第二步,召開程序?qū)彶闀?huì)。 走查與代碼審查基本相同,其過程分為兩步。第一步把材料先發(fā)給走查小組每個(gè)成員,讓他們認(rèn)真研究程序,然后再開會(huì)。開會(huì)的程序與代碼審查不同,不是簡單地讀程序和對(duì)照錯(cuò)誤檢查表進(jìn)行檢查,而是讓與會(huì)者“充當(dāng)計(jì)算機(jī)”,即首先由測(cè)試組成員為被測(cè)程序準(zhǔn)備一批有代表性的測(cè)試用例,提交給走查小組。走查小組開會(huì),集體扮演計(jì)算機(jī)角色,讓測(cè)試用例沿程序的邏輯運(yùn)行一遍,隨時(shí)記錄程序的蹤跡,供分析和討論用。
